In the answer to a civil lawsuit, the respondent/defendant tells his side of the story. He is supposed to admit facts that are true and deny allegations that are not true. This answer must be filed within 30 days in some state courts. Failure to file an answer can result in a default judgment against the respondent/defendant. A default judgment is a judgment for failure to defend that is entered against the respondent/defendant just like there had been a trial.

Two Types Of Contempt Exist In Oklahoma, Direct Contempt And Indirect Contempt. Direct contempt is when someone is purposefully interfering with the judicial process in the presence of the judge. Indirect contempt of court, occurs when a person willfully disregards or disobeys an order outside the presence of a judge.

The first step is to make sure an existing court order has been violated. Once the violation is established your attorney will prepare an Application for Contempt and set an arraignment date. At the arraignment the party charged with contempt will plead either guilty or not guilty.

Direct contempt is when someone is purposefully interfering with the judicial process in the presence of the judge. Indirect contempt of court, occurs when a person willfully disregards or disobeys an order outside the presence of a judge. It carries with it up to six months in county jail.

Unless otherwise provided for by law, punishment for direct or indirect contempt shall be by the imposition of a fine in a sum not exceeding Five Hundred Dollars ($500.00) or by imprisonment in the county jail not exceeding six (6) months, or by both, at the discretion of the court.
